Hey guys really stuck, my Fiat 500 mulijet diesel 1.3 2010
Never in collision suddenly messages popped up saying “ fuel cut off unavailable” & airbag lights showing. Also mileage is flashing & a few times got a message saying boot open ( not sure if that was me or it was popping open) don’t think it was me though
Any idea why this is and how to fix?

It's an eight years old car so check all earth points on the chassis. The current return from everything goes by the chassis so high resistances due to corrosion (usually) will cause strange electrical issues.

The Punto Mk2/a had issues with under seat wiring connectors which would stop the airbags working. What's the betting the 500 has some of that DNA in its architecture. Worth looking under there. IIRC there were also problems with a connector behind the glove box but that's not raised it's head on Panda/500 models.

Air bag faults latch and will not automatically clear when the fault goes away. IIRC, the connectors had to be cleaned and tightened then the codes had to be removed using MES. www.multiecuscan.net


But do note that I'm on about an older car. Other than Fiat not reinventing the wheel, there's no certainty the seat connector issue still exists. However the latched fault code is a safety issue so that won't have changed.
